How much do distributed systems eng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 1, 2026, the average yearly pay for distributed systems engineer in the United States is $127,215.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$98,000.00 and $157,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of a Distributed Systems Engineer?

A Distributed Systems Engineer typically spends their days designing, implementing, and testing scalable systems that handle large volumes of data and user requests. You'll collaborate closely with software developers, DevOps engineers, and product managers to architect solutions that ensure reliability, performance, and fault-tolerance. Regular tasks may include reviewing system performance metrics, debugging distributed applications, writing detailed documentation, and participating in code reviews. Engaging in team meetings and cross-functional discussions is also common, as seamless cooperation is vital in this complex and fast-evolving field.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the Distributed Systems Engineer position,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Distributed Systems Engineer, you need a strong background in computer science, experience with large-scale system design, and proficiency in languages such as Java, Go, or Python. Familiarity with cloud platforms (like AWS, GCP, or Azure), container orchestration tools (such as Kubernetes), and distributed databases is commonly required, and certifications in cloud computing can be advantageous. Strong problem-solving abilities, collaboration, and excellent communication skills help you navigate complex issues and work effectively across technical teams. These skills are fundamental for designing, implementing, and maintaining robust distributed systems that perform reliably at scale.

What does a Distributed Systems Engineer do?

A Distributed Systems Engineer designs, builds, and maintains large-scale systems that run across multiple machines or data centers. They ensure reliability, scalability, and fault tolerance by using technologies like cloud computing, containerization, and distributed databases. Their work often involves solving complex problems related to data consistency, network latency, and system coordination.
